Ben’s dad Bryan Shelton
Bryan Shelton is a former professional tennis player who competed on the ATP Tour during the 1990s.
He reached a career-high singles ranking of No. 55 in the world.
In 1992, Bryan went on a deep run at the French Open, making it all the way to the final of the mixed doubles alongside Lori McNeil.
Another of his highlights was making the fourth round of Wimbledon in 1994 — a feat his son just surpassed by reaching the quarter-finals — showcasing his talent the biggest of stages.
After retiring from playing, Bryan transitioned into coaching.
He served as the head coach of the Georgia Tech women’s tennis team from 1999, before taking the helm of the University of Florida men’s tennis program in 2012.
Under his leadership, the Gators won the 2021 NCAA Championships — the first national title in the school’s history — cementing his reputation as one of the top college tennis coaches in the US.
Bryan has also worked with the United States Tennis Association (USTA) as a national coach, helping to develop American tennis talent.
His experience as both a player and coach has been invaluable to Ben.

Growing up with a father who understands the demands of professional tennis gave Ben a unique advantage.
Bryan has been directly involved in coaching Ben — helping to develop his son’s game, strategy and mental toughness.
Ben has opened up about the benefits of having his dad as a coach, highlighting how his guidance has been a cornerstone of his success.
At a press conference during the 2023 Australian Open, Ben said: “He’s definitely been the biggest influence in my tennis.
“Being a former pro, going through this whole process in a similar way…
“To be able to learn from him, with all the life experience he has, it wasn’t just an easy street for him, so he knows all of the hardships and struggles of being out here, making it on tour — it’s priceless to be able to have that knowledge and that person to go to.
“His tennis analytical mind is one of the best I’ve ever seen.”

Ben’s mom Lisa Witsken Shelton
Lisa Witsken Shelton also has a rich background in tennis.
She was a highly ranked junior player and competed at the collegiate level.
Her brother Todd Witsken was also a professional tennis player who achieved a top 50 ATP singles ranking.
He was known for his doubles game — he reached as high as No. 4 in the world in the doubles rankings.
Lisa eventually shifted her focus away from competitive tennis and pursued a career outside of sports.
But she remains an avid supporter of Ben’s athletic pursuits, cheering him on from the sidelines with her husband at many of her son’s tournament appearances.
